In the age of rapid electrification, the demand for power transfer systems capable of carrying high currents (ranging from 10A to over 300A per contact) without thermal degradation has surged. Modern industries are shifting toward modular power delivery systems, which require high-reliability connectors that combine mechanical durability with superb electric properties. Traditional mechanical interfaces are no longer sufficient to handle the dynamic loads of high-power grids, necessitating specialized technologies such as advanced spring-loaded contacts, high-current solid pins, and magnetic interface locks.
Industrial applications present brutal environmental challenges. High-power connections are subject to vibration, ingress of moisture, thermal cycles, and corrosion. This demands connector architecture with optimized contact geometry, heavy gold-alloy plating, and engineered base metals like Beryllium Copper (BeCu) to provide maximum fatigue resistance and continuous low-resistance contact interfaces.

Designing a connector system that regularly carries current density above 5A up to 50A requires deep understanding of contact physics. The total resistance of a mated contact system is comprised of bulk resistance, constriction resistance, and film resistance. Constriction resistance is directly tied to the surface contact area at microscopic asperities (A-spots) and the force applied to the mating interface.
Our standard high-power plungers are turned from high-conductivity brass alloys (such as C3604) or Lead-Free Copper. For extreme requirements where wear and high cycle life are both parameters, we utilize Beryllium Copper (C17300), heat-treated to maximize mechanical strength. The contact surface is plated with nickel (Ni) as a diffusion barrier, followed by heavy gold (Au) plating (ranging from 10 micro-inches up to 50 micro-inches). Gold prevents oxidation and maintains a low, stable contact resistance over the connector's lifetime.
The spring inside a high-power Pogo Pin dictates the mechanical preload and contact force. Typically constructed from Stainless Steel (SUS304) or Music Wire (SWP-B), the spring is also plated with gold to increase corrosion resistance and prevent internal degradation. A stable contact force (typically between 80g to 200g depending on plunger diameter) ensures the contact interface is maintained under intense mechanical shock and vibration, mitigating micro-arcing which degrades the gold plating and causes premature thermal failure.
